Lead Risk Model Developer

Ørsted



Join us in this role where you’ll face a broad range of tasks, incl. solving technical coding problems, building business solutions and driving our DevOps setup. Most of the time, you and your colleagues will design, develop, and maintain code and tools in Python while applying your technical skills to continuously improve and optimise our in-house built risk management platform supporting Trading & Revenue.

Welcome to Risk Management
You’ll be part of Risk Systems where you, together with your colleagues, will be responsible for modelling Ørsted’s financial risks. We’re a bright and curious team of 10 developers looking forward to welcoming you to our newly established 1st line Risk Management function. We keep an informal tone and make sure to have common coffee breaks as well as fun during the day. Each member of the team is highly proficient at IT and finance and takes pride in delivering high-quality solutions utilising both skillsets.

As a team, we strive to set the direction collectively by designing solutions in groups and then implementing them independently, though with natural room for ongoing collaboration and teamwork.

You’ll play an important role in:

  • modernising our risk platform, incl. replacing batched and SAS processes with event-based Python processes
  • continuously supporting, improving, and operating our production platforms
  • ensuring that we work as efficiently as possible and automate any work process that take time away from development, incl. testing and deployment, etc.
  • taking ownership for the technical side of driving and maintaining our architecture, firewall handling and DevOps in Azure in general
  • supporting and educating the entire team’s transition from SAS to Python.

About Ørsted
- We develop, construct, and operate offshore and onshore wind farms, solar energy farms, storage facilities, and bioenergy plants in Europe, Asia, and North America.

- Our vision is to create a world that runs entirely on green energy.

- We’ve been ranked as one of the world’s most sustainable energy companies for the past six years.

- We’re headquartered in Denmark.

- We have over 8,600 employees, working in 15 countries and growing.
